AMD ATIFlash 2.74

Posted by: Hilbert Hagedoorn on: 04/20/2017 08:58 AM [ 58 comment(s) ]

Advertisement


Download AMD ATI ATIFlash. 

AMD ATIFlash is used to flash the graphics card BIOS on AMD Radeon 580, 570, 480, 470, 460 and older cards.

Usage: atiflash -p 0 Bios.rom -f
